1. How does Vuclip work?

We index videos from a variety of websites. When you search, we provide relevant results from those sites. When you press play on a video, we format the video stream on-the-fly to work on your phone and your network.

2. Is it free?

Yes. We don't charge users for watching videos. However, standard data charges (for internet access) may apply through your carrier.

5. How do I search a specific website?

Start your search with s:. For example -- s:metacafe comedy

8. I can't watch videos from Vuclip on my Blackberry. I get a message that says 'Error Playing Media' or 'Unsupported Format'?

You may have to download the video to watch it. When you click on the video, select 'Save' instead of 'View'. After the download finishes, you can play the video from your local memory.

9. What if my media player hangs or crashes while playing a large video?

Your device memory may be full. In your browser menu, go to 'Options' and select 'Cache Operations' to clear the cache. If this doesn't help, try resetting your device.

10. Why can't I stream on my device?

Make sure your device supports streaming and your carrier doesn't block streaming. You can also try the download option explained in the answer to question 8.

11. Why can't I watch videos with a large file size?

Your carrier or connection may limit your download size. To avoid this issue, you can watch the video in 1 minute chunks. On our video playback page, just click on the parts in sequence.

12. Why do videos play for only 10 seconds on my Blackberry?

You may be using the native browser on your device. Use the media-net browser instead.

13. When I play a video on my Blackberry, I hear audio but have no image

Make sure your browser emulation mode is set to Blackberry. Go to your browser menu, select Options, then select Emulation mode – Blackberry

14. Why can't I watch videos on my Blackberry 8700?

The 8700 series don't have media players built-in. You might try downloading a 3rd party media player to play videos.
